Some slight edge wear to top and bottom of jacket and spine, corners slightly bruised, some slight offsetting to endpapers and yellowing to page block, not price clipped (£7.95), no inscriptions, internally clean tight and square, overall a vg+ copy for its age. 192pp. It's been forty years since Paul Rogers spent a night at St. Aidan's Preparatory School. When a biographer asks the now middle aged novelist about his youth, it triggers memories that Rogers thought he had lost forever. He begins writing about the summer of 1940, when the Nazis took Paris and his entire boarding school was evacuated to a country house in Devon. There the boys discovered a pastoral countryside whose woods held untold mysteries, one of which, Rogers realizes in hindsight, might have been a murder. To write about this long forgotten crime, Rogers digs deep into his past, uncovering terrifying recollections that may or may not be real. Something gruesome happened that summer, but understanding it will force Rogers to clear the fog of memory and unravel its mysteries once and for all. Peter Dickinson OBE (1927-2015), was a prolific author and poet, best known for children's books and detective stories.

Some slight edge wear to top and bottom of jacket and spine, cocked, not price clipped (£3.95), no inscriptions, jacket bright and unsunned, internally clean and tight, overall a vg copy. 223pp. Terrifying aliens (that the surviving humans call Muskies) seem to have appeared on Earth at the same time a scientist named Wendell Carlson, now hiding out in the ruins of New York's Columbia University, is believed to have unleashed the 'hyperosmic plague', destroying much of the world's population. Narrator Jacob Stone is determined to exact vengeance, but finds that his assumptions about who unleashed the plague and the nature of the Muskies are false. Jacob returns to his home across the river in New Jersey with a different, no less violent plan, but finds himself in conflict with his community and wild roving bands. His life and that of his future wife are in danger, and he must exercise every physical and mental skill, including telepathic communication with the Muskies, to save himself, his community, and the remains of civilization. Acclaimed first novel by the author of MINDKILLER, CALLAHAN'S CROSSTIME SALOON and many others, including VARIABLE STAR by Robert A. Heinlein and Spider Robinson. Spider Robinson is the 2008 winner of the Robert A. Heinlein Award for Lifetime Excellence in Literature, three time winner of the Hugo Award, and winner of the Nebula Award for the novella STARDANCE, written with his wife Jeanne Robinson.
